概括
研究人员开发了一种新方法,将BioID近距离标记与拼接试验相结合,以隔离和研究中间拼接体复合体,特别是捕获C*复合体. 这种技术有助于理解拼接体的动态和功能.

背景情况:
- 预mRNA拼接是基因表达的一个关键过程,由动态拼接体催化.
- 结合体经历了显著的重组,形成各种中间复合体 (A,B,B,C,C*,P).
- 研究这些短暂的结合体中间体是具有挑战性的,因为它们的不稳定性和快速的相互转换.
研究的目的:
- 开发一种用于丰富和研究特定中间结合体复合体的新策略.
- 通过依赖近距离的生物化来研究结合体C*复合体的组成.
主要方法:
- 使用了经过修改的MINX拼接基质,具有3'拼接位突变,以在C*复合阶段逮捕拼接酶.
- 结合的BioID近距离标记与MS2外套蛋白介导RNA标记和FLAG-MS2 RNP免疫沉.
- 使用质谱学分析捕获的近端蛋白质,以识别结合体组分.
主要成果:
- 通过使用描述的策略,成功捕获并丰富了结合体C*复合体.
- 识别了接近C*复合体的蛋白质,为其组成提供了洞察力.
- 证明了将BioID与拼接试验相结合的实用性,用于研究拼接体动力学.
结论:
- 开发的方法可以隔离和表征特定的结合体中间体.
- 这种方法有助于研究结合体组合,动力学和功能.
- 为剖析前mRNA拼接的分子机制提供了有价值的工具.

Splicing is the process by which eukaryotic RNA is edited before its translation into protein. The RNA strand transcribed from eukaryotic DNA is called the primary transcript. The primary transcripts that become mRNAs are called precursor messenger RNAs (pre-mRNAs). Eukaryotic pre-mRNA contains alternating sequences of exons and introns. Immunoprecipitation, or IP, is a widely used technique that employs protein-antibody interactions to isolate proteins or protein complexes in their native state for studying protein-protein interactions, quaternary structures, or supramolecular complexes. Various modifications of the technique, including chromatin IP, cross-linking IP, and fluorescence IP, are commonly used.

Chromatin immunoprecipitation, or ChIP, is an antibody-based technique used to identify sites on DNA that bind to transcription factors of interest or histone proteins. It also helps determine the type of histone modifications such as acetylation, phosphorylation, or methylation.
